5- A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
64 AN ACT
75 relating to a waiver of fees by the Department of Agriculture and
86 the Parks and Wildlife Department for certain educational programs
97 involving aquaculture and hydroponics.
108 B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:
119 SECTION 1. Section 134.014, Agriculture Code, is amended to
1210 read as follows:
1311 Sec. 134.014. LICENSE FEES; WAIVERS. (a) The department
1412 shall issue an aquaculture license or a fish farm vehicle license on
1513 completion of applicable license requirements and the payment of a
1614 fee by the applicant, as provided by department rule.
1715 (b) The department by rule shall waive the initial and
1816 renewal aquaculture license fees if the license or license renewal
1917 is requested by a public school to establish and maintain an
2018 educational program that will give students experience with a
2119 sustainable system of agriculture that mixes aquaculture and
2220 hydroponics. To qualify for the fee waiver, the school must submit
2321 an application to the department showing that the school's program
2422 meets the department's requirements, including requirements for
2523 supervision, handling of the fish species, and control of wastes.
2624 SECTION 2. Section 66.007, Parks and Wildlife Code, is
2725 amended by adding Subsection (c-1) to read as follows:
2826 (c-1) The commission by rule shall waive the initial and
2927 renewal fees for an exotic species permit if the permit or permit
3028 renewal is requested by a public school to establish and maintain an
3129 educational program that will give students experience with a
3230 sustainable system of agriculture that mixes aquaculture and
3331 hydroponics. To qualify for the fee waiver, the school must submit
3432 an application to the department showing that the school's program
3533 meets the department's requirements, including requirements for
3634 supervision, handling of the exotic species, and control of wastes.
3735 SECTION 3. (a) The Department of Agriculture shall adopt
3836 rules required to implement Section 134.014, Agriculture Code, as
3937 amended by this Act, not later than December 31, 2015.
4038 (b) The Parks and Wildlife Commission shall adopt rules
4139 required to implement Section 66.007(c-1), Parks and Wildlife Code,
4240 as added by this Act, not later than December 31, 2015.
4341 SECTION 4. This Act takes effect immediately if it receives
4442 a vote of two-thirds of all the members elected to each house, as
4543 provided by Section 39, Article III, Texas Constitution. If this
4644 Act does not receive the vote necessary for immediate effect, this
4745 Act takes effect September 1, 2015.

48+ I hereby certify that S.B. No. 1204 passed the Senate on
49+ April 9, 2015, by the following vote: Yeas 31, Nays 0.
50+ ______________________________
51+ Secretary of the Senate
52+ I hereby certify that S.B. No. 1204 passed the House on
53+ May 19, 2015, by the following vote: Yeas 146, Nays 0, two
54+ present not voting.
